Which of the following organisms is made of the most complex
shepuryov [24]

Answer: A. Plant

Explanation:

Plants have some of the most of complex cells of living organisms because they have different roles and structures to enable the plant to survive.

These include cells like the Parenchyma, Collenchyma, Sclerenchyma, Xylem and Phloem cells. Xylem cells for instance are complex cells located within the vascular tissues of plants and help transport water and minerals to the rest of the plant from the roots. Xylem cells look long and tracheal which is to enable them carry out the aforementioned roles.
